Cosmic Helium Production
DOI: 10.1071/AS04015 Bibcode: 2004PASA...21..126F

Flynn, Chris

K-dwarfs are very long lived, slowly evolving stars, so that their present day helium Y and metal content (metallicity Z) is essentially the same as when they were born. K-dwarfs thus contain a fossil record of the amount of helium and metals which has been produced in successive stellar generations over the lifetime of the Galaxy. We here estimat…

The Geneva-Copenhagen Survey of the Solar Neighbourhood
DOI: 10.1071/AS04013 Bibcode: 2004PASA...21..129N

Pont, F.; Holmberg, J.; Nordström, B. +3 more

We report on a new survey of metallicities, ages, and Galactic orbits for a complete, magnitude-limited, and kinematically unbiased all-sky sample of 16682 nearby F- and G-dwarfs. Our~63000 new, accurate radial velocities for nearly 13500 of the stars, combined with Hipparcos parallaxes and Tycho-2 proper motions, complete the kinematic data for 1…

Solar Neighbourhood Age-Metallicity Relation Based on Hipparcos Data
DOI: 10.1071/AS04023 Bibcode: 2004PASA...21..121I

Ibukiyama, Akihiko

We derive age-metallicity relations (AMRs) and orbits for the 1658 solar neighbourhood stars for which accurate distances are measured by the Hipparcos satellite. The sample comprises 1382 thin disk stars, 229 thick disk stars, and 47 halo stars according to their orbital parameters. We find a considerable scatter for thin disk AMRs along the one-…
